#edce6d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#edce6d is composed of 92.9% red, 80.8% green and 42.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 13.1% magenta, 54%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 45.5 degrees, a saturation of 78% and a lightness of 67.8%. #edce6d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ffda with #db9d00.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c66.

#edce6d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#edce6d has RGB values of R:237, G:206, B:109 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.13, Y:0.54,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15584877.

Hex triplet edce6d #edce6d
RGB Decimal 237, 206, 109 rgb(237,206,109)
RGB Percent 92.9, 80.8, 42.7 rgb(92.9%,80.8%,42.7%)
CMYK 0, 13, 54, 7
HSL 45.5°, 78, 67.8 hsl(45.5,78%,67.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 45.5°, 54, 92.9
Web Safe ffcc66 #ffcc66
CIE-LAB 83.575, -0.867, 51.665
XYZ 59.757, 63.253, 23.529
xyY 0.408, 0.432, 63.253
CIE-LCH 83.575, 51.672, 90.961
CIE-LUV 83.575, 25.704, 64.312
Hunter-Lab 79.532, -5.063, 38.132
Binary 11101101, 11001110, 01101101

Shades and Tints of #edce6d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0901 is the darkest color, while #fefdf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#edce6d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aeadac is the less saturated color, while #fad560 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#edce6d is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#cccccc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#d3ccb9 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#e7d275 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#ffc979 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#f7c5d3 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#e9d172 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#f8cb75 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#f3c8ae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
